  • The purpose of this study is to provide an protected wildlife species and potential habitats in Seoul through the overall present status of the species which live in Seoul. This study was performed in Seoul, the entire area of which is 605.52 $km^2$. We analyzed a total of 57 studies, including academic papers and research reports, for the natural ecology in Seoul. As for the results from the study, it was found that a total 1,907 species from 5 taxa were inhabiting and growing within the area. Among the total, plants of 1,656 species accounted for 86.7%, 197 species of wild birds made up 10.3%, 29 species of amphibians and reptiles consisted of 1.5%, and 27 species of mammalia totaled 1.4%. A total of 440 species except foreign species and species legally preserved by the Ministry of Environment, common species and uncertain species were selected as primary candidates. By taxon, it shows 212 species of plants, 180 species of wild birds, 24 species of mammalia, and 24 species of amphibians and reptiles. For extensive research subjects and research data limited in certain insect family, analysis by literature for discovered insects was excluded. The selection criteria for the second candidate species was based on extinction crisis, rarity, historicity and locality, academic value, habitat specificity, etc. The second candidate species from the primary species were selected through taxon experts' evaluations. As for the results of the selection of the second candidates, a total 77 species were selected through the experts' evaluations. Each species by taxon was 25 species for plants, 21 species for wild birds, 5 for mammalia, 10 for amphibians and reptiles and 16 species for insects. A site investigation for the second candidates was conducted to select the final candidate species. For the target areas, the habitats of the second candidates given by the literature and 46 potential areas in Seoul, which show good natural resistance, were finally selected. From the result of the site investigation, it was found that 14 species of plants, 19 species of wild birds, 2 species of mammalia, 4 species of amphibians and reptiles, and 16 species of insects were actually inhabiting Seoul; thus, the final 55 protected species were selected.

  • The thermotolerant methylotrophic yeast Hansenula polymorpha is an attractive model organism for various fundamental studies, such as the genetic control of enzymes involved in methanol metabolism, peroxisome biogenesis, nitrate assimilation, and resistance to heavy metals and oxidative stresses. In addition, H. polymorpha has been highlighted as a promising recombinant protein expression host, especially due to the availability of strong and tightly regulatable promoters. In this study, we investigated the possibility of employing human serum albumin (HSA) as the fusion tag for the secretory expression of heterologous proteins in H. polymorpha. A set of four expression cassettes, which contained the methanol oxidase (MOX) promoter, translational HSA fusion tag, and the terminator of MOX, were constructed. The expression cassettes were also designed to contain sequences for accessory elements including His8-tag, $2{\times}(Gly_4Ser_1)$ linkers, tobacco etch virus protease recognition sites (Tev), multi-cloning sites, and strep-tags. To determine the effects of the size of the HSA fusion tag on the secretory expression of the target protein, each cassette contained the HSA gene fragment truncated at a specific position based on its domain structure. By using the Green fluorescence protein gene as the reporter, the properties of each expression cassette were compared in various conditions. Our results suggest that the translational HSA fusion tag is an efficient tool for the secretory expression of recombinant proteins in H. polymorpha.

  • In order to develope a mobile-based greenhouse energy calculation program, firstly, the overall thermal transmittance of 10 types of major covers and 16 types of insulation materials were measured. In addition, to estimate the overall thermal transmittance when the cover and insulation materials were installed in double or triple layers, 24 combinations of double installations and 59 combinations of triple installations were measured using the hotbox. Also, the overall thermal transmittance value for a single material and the thermal resistance value were used to calculate the overall thermal transmittance value at the time of multi-layer installation of covering and insulating materials, and the linear regression equation was derived to correct the error with the measured values. As a result of developing the model for estimating thermal transmittance when installing multiple layers of coverings and insulating materials based on the value of overall thermal transmittance of a single-material, the model evaluation index was 0.90 (good when it is 0.5 or more), indicating that the estimated value was very close to the actual value. In addition, as a result of the on-site test, it was evaluated that the estimated heat saving rate was smaller than the actual value with a relative error of 2%. Based on these results, a mobile-based greenhouse energy calculation program was developed that was implemented as an HTML5 standard web-based mobile web application and was designed to work with various mobile device and PC browsers with N-Screen support. It had functions to provides the overall thermal transmittance(heating load coefficient) for each combination of greenhouse coverings and thermal insulation materials and to evaluate the energy consumption during a specific period of the target greenhouse. It was estimated that an energy-saving greenhouse design would be possible with the optimal selection of coverings and insulation materials according to the region and shape of the greenhouse.

  • This article is the reserch on actual condition of crime of arson which occurs in Korea and its countermeasures. The the presented problem in this article are that (1) we have generally very low rate concern about the crime of arson contrary to realistic problems of rapid increase of crime of arson (2) as such criminal motives became so diverse as to the economic or criminal purpose unlike characteristic and mental deficiency of old days, and to countermeasure these problems effectively it presentation the necessity of systemantic research. Based on analysis of reality of arson, the tendency of this arson in Korea in the ratio of increase is said to be higher than those in violence crime or general fire rate. and further its rate is far more greater than those of the U.S.A. and Japan. Arson is considered to be a method of using fire as crime and in case of presently residence to be the abject, it is a public offense crime which aqccompany fatality in human life. This is the well It now fact to all of us. And further in order to presentation to the crime of arson, strictness of criminal law (criminal law No, 164 and 169, and fire protection law No. 110 and 111) and classification of arsonist as felony are institutionary reinforced to punish with certainty of possibility, Therefore, as tendency of arson has been increased compared to other nations, it is necessary to supplement strategical policy to bring out overall concerns of the seriousness of risk and damage of arson, which have been resulted from the lack of understanding. In characteristics analysis of crime of arson, (1) It is now reveald that, in the past such crime rate appeared far more within the boundary of town or city areas in the past, presently increased rate of arsons in rural areas are far more than in the town or small city areas, thereby showing characteristics of crime of arson extending nation wide. (2) general timetable of arson shows that night more than day time rate, and reveald that is trait behavior in secrecy.(3) arsonists are usually arrested at site or by victim or report of third person(82,9%).Investigation activities or self surrenders rate only 11.2%. The time span of arrest is normally the same day of arson and at times it takes more than one year to arrest. This reveals its necessity to prepare for long period of time for arrest, (4) age rate of arson is in their thirties mostly as compared to homicide, robbery and adultery, and considerable numbers of arsons are in old age of over fifties. It reveals age rate is increased (5) Over half of the arsonists are below the junior high school (6) the rate of convicts by thier records is based on first offenders primarily and secondly more than 4 time convicts.
